Step-by-Step Painting Guide

Materials Needed

  • Canvas or watercolor paper
  • Acrylic or watercolor paints
  • Brushes: large flat, medium round, and fine detail
  • Pencil and eraser
  • Palette for mixing colors

Using the Line Drawings and Grid

Refer to the included line drawings and optional artist’s grid to accurately position key elements of the painting on your canvas. The grid will help with scaling and maintaining proportions.

  1. Sketch the Composition:
    • Begin by lightly sketching the primary elements: horizon line, sea waves, sandy foreground, and mountain silhouettes.
    • Use the grid to ensure accurate placement, focusing on the sweeping curve of the bay and prominent rocks in the foreground.
  2. Background and Sky:
    • Start with a wash of light gray mixed with hints of blue for the sky, letting it transition smoothly into the darker cloud formations with swirling patterns.
    • Use a larger brush to blend these shades seamlessly.
  3. Mountains and Distant Features:
    • Mix deep blues and purples for the mountains in the background. Apply them in bold, defined shapes to capture their solid form.
    • Highlight any areas of snow or lighter rock with gentle strokes of white or pale gray.
  4. Ocean Waves:
    • Create the ocean's dynamic movement using vibrant blues and greens. Start from the horizon line and work inward, overlapping the waves for depth.
    • Enhance the wave edges with carefully placed strokes of white to suggest foam.
  5. Sandy Beach and Foreground:
    • Use warm yellows and soft beiges for the sandy expanse. Blend colors smoothly to capture the sunlit sheen.
    • For the foreground rocks and grass, employ a mix of greens and contrasting earthy tones. Add detailing with a fine brush to mimic plant life.
  6. Final Touches:
    • Once the base layers are dry, revisit areas needing refinement or extra detail. Pay attention to contrasts and ensure the harmony of the overall piece.
    • Remember to remove any guidelines from the grid or initial sketch for a clean finish.
